    July 1912 - July 1913 Ship's Log/Diary Kept By A Member Of The Crew Of A Merchant Steamer, Who Has Written The First Part Of His Observations In Germa
    Starting With A Visit To Copenhagen, The Ship Visits Kristiania (Oslo), Dundee And Cowes, Before Crossing The Atlantic. The Writer Then Recounts His Experiences In New York Before Departing For Great Lakes Ports Including Toledo, Milwaukee, Chicago, Conneaut, Duluth, Detroit And Others. A Fascinating Insight Into Life On-Board A Working Steamship. 72 Mss Pages; In Vellum Binding, Together With A Number Of Loosely Inserted Notes, Papers And Scraps.
    33 x 15cm
